How to get DateTime value from DataRow in C# -


मैं कर्मचारियों के जन्म तिथि को DataRow से < कोड> डेटाटाबल , लेकिन मुझे अपवाद मिल रहा है:

स्ट्रिंग को मान्य दिनांकटाइम के रूप में पहचाना नहीं गया था।

कृपया मेरी मदद करो DateTime से DataRow से मूल्य का मूल्य प्राप्त करें निम्नलिखित मेरा कोड है।

  सूची कर्मचारी सूची = नई सूची (); विदेशी मुद्रा (dt.Rows में DataRow dr) {दिनांकटाईम टी = दिनांकटाम.अब; EmployeeObject.EmployeeID = कन्वर्ट.ToInt64 (dr ["empId"]); EmployeeObject.EmployeeFirstName = कन्वर्ट.ToString (डॉ ["empFirstName"]); EmployeeObject.EmployeeMiddleName = कन्वर्ट.ToString (डॉ ["empMiddleName"]); EmployeeObject.EmployeeListName = कन्वर्ट.ToString (डॉ ["emptLlastName"]); EmployeeObject.EmployeeGenderStr = कन्वर्ट.ToString (डॉ ["empGender"]); EmployeeObject.EmployeeDateOfBirth = कन्वर्ट। ToDateTime (डॉ ["empDOB"]); (";", ""), "मी / डी / याय एचएच: मिमी: एसएस", कल्चर इन्फो। इन्विरिएन्ट कल्चर;) को बदलें / /। / दिनांकटाइम। पर्स (डीआर ["एम्पीडीओबी"]। टूस्ट्रिंग ()); // employeeObject.EmployeeDateOfBirth = Convert.ToDateTime (। डॉ [ "empDOB"] toString () बदलें (। ",", ""), System.Globalization.CultureInfo.GetCultureInfo ( "उच्च में") DateTimeFormat।); ; EmployeeObject.EmployeeContactno = कन्वर्ट। दोहरा (डॉ ["empContactNo"]); employeeObject.EmployeeEmailId = Convert.ToString (डॉ [ "empEmailId"]); EmployeeObject.EmployeeAddress = Convert.ToString (डॉ ["empAddress"]); EmployeeObject.EmployeeDesignation = Convert.ToString (डॉ ["empDesgnation"]); employeeList.Add (employeeObject); }    

इस के साथ प्रयास करें और "yyyy-MM-dd" की जगह < / अपने वांछित प्रारूप के साथ strong>

 <कोड> DateTime.ParseExact (डॉ [ "empDOB"] toString (), "dd / mm / YYYY HH: mm: ss टीटी"।।, CultureInfo.InvariantCulture )    

Comments

Popular posts from this blog

c# - Textbox not clickable but editable -

Matlab transpose a table vector -

ios - Adding an SKSpriteNode to SKScene from a child SKSpriteNode -